The global bone graft substitute (BGS) market was valued at approximately $2.83 billion in 2024 and is expected to grow at a CAGR of 4.1%, reaching approximately $3.75 billion by 2031. The market includes various types of bone graft substitutes used in orthopedic, trauma, and reconstructive surgeries.

The BGS market is segmented into:

  • Allograft BGS
  • Demineralized Bone Matrix (DBM) Allograft BGS
  • Synthetic BGS

The market is further categorized based on indication type:

  • Spine (Cervical, Thoracolumbar)
  • Trauma (Non-union, Fresh Fracture)
  • Large Joint Reconstruction (Hip, Knee)
  • Craniomaxillofacial
  • Oncology
  • Foot Bone Reconstructions

Market Trends

  • The COVID-19 pandemic caused a decline in BGS sales due to postponed elective surgeries. However, the market recovered strongly by 2022 and resumed steady growth.
  • Minimally invasive techniques are driving the adoption of synthetic and DBM-based grafts over traditional bone grafting procedures.
  • Rising orthopedic procedures due to an aging population and increasing trauma-related injuries are fueling market growth.
  • Technological advancements in bioengineered bone grafts are increasing graft efficiency and patient outcomes.

Market Share Insights

Top Competitors in the Global Bone Graft Substitute Market (2024):

1 Medtronic

* Market leader due to a dominant share in the DBM and synthetic BGS segments.

* Grafton(R) - The first fiber-based DBM allograft BGS and one of the most widely used.

* MASTERGRAFT(R) - Synthetic BGS product line available in granules, moldable putty, flexible strip, and matrix EXT.

2 Stryker

* Second-largest competitor in the market.

* Offers multiple BGS products including Vitoss(TM), ALLOMATRIX(R), FUSIONFLEX(R), and PRO-STIM(R).

3 DePuy Synthes (Johnson & Johnson)

* Third-largest competitor in the BGS market.

* Competes with its DBX(R) DBM product line and chronOS(R) synthetic BGS.
